#include <algorithm>
#include <iomanip>
#include <iterator>
#include <iostream>
#include <numeric>
#include <sstream>
#include <string>
#include <vector>
using namespace std;
struct CommaInts : string {
friend istream& operator>>(istream& is, CommaInts& line) {
return getline(is, line, ',');
}
operator int() const { return stoi(*this); }
};
auto begin(istream_iterator<CommaInts>& l) { return l; }
auto end(istream_iterator<CommaInts>&) { return istream_iterator<CommaInts>{}; }
template <typename T>
auto knothash(T iter, int n)
{
vector<int> v(256);
iota(begin(v), end(v), 0);
uint8_t skip = 0, pos = 0, delta;
for (int j = 0; j < n; j++)
for (auto i : iter) {
reverse(begin(v), begin(v) + i);
delta = i + skip++;
rotate(begin(v), begin(v) + delta, end(v));
pos += delta;
}
rotate(begin(v), end(v) - pos, end(v));
return move(v);
}
int
main() {
string line;
cin >> line;
istringstream iss{line};
vector<int> v1{knothash(istream_iterator<CommaInts>(iss), 1)};
cout << v1[0] * v1[1] << endl;
line.append({17,31,73,47,23});
vector<int> v2{knothash(line, 64)};
for (auto b = begin(v2); b != end(v2); advance(b, 16))
cout << setfill('0') << setw(2) << hex <<
accumulate(b, b + 16, 0, bit_xor<uint8_t>());
cout << endl;
}
